What are the 5 Key Components of Adaptive Learning Technologies? Blooms Taxonomy Blooms Taxonomy is a hierarchical model that categorizes educational objectives into cognitive domains. It provides educators with a framework for developing learning objectives aligned with different levels of cognitive complexity.
